Films Explore "Calder/Tuttle: Tentative" with Richard Tuttle and Alexander S. C. Rower Published Wednesday, Feb 15, 2023 Our new film features a spirited conversation between Alexander S. C. Rower, President of the Calder Foundation, and artist Richard Tuttle amid Calder/Tuttle: Tentative, on view at our Los Angeles gallery through February 25. For this presentation, Tuttle selected and installed works made by Calder in 1939, bringing together small- and medium-scale sculptures—including a masterful untitled mobile that is being exhibited for the first time—as well as a selection of works on paper created by the artist that year.
